Output 1e3fcf26c1c46e3a27c725aa1acea8230b317f6fdca23b0753bce7e8af8ec01a:0

value
1909089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d843d5bbaf0da9c66ba165ff52e72ec62a9eeba OP_EQUAL
address
3QoVJFWVENA58QCGzwfkUNUfEa3QQKHWou
transaction
1e3fcf26c1c46e3a27c725aa1acea8230b317f6fdca23b0753bce7e8af8ec01a
confirmations
106592
spent
true